The premiere of the new product took place in Tehran: there they presented the electric version of the Rira EV model (also spelled Reera), which differs from the gasoline version not only in the power plant, but also in design. The “green” Rira can be recognized by the plug in place of the radiator grille and the bright blue decor. The Iranian electric car will go into production in the future, but Iran Khodro has not yet reported when exactly this will happen.

As Khodrobank writes, the Iran Khodro Rira EV has a number of features: for example, for some reason the electric car retained the imitation of the exhaust system pipes, and the ventilation holes in the front bumper, which are also present in the regular Rira with an internal combustion engine, also remained in place. They didn’t change the interior either – it exactly replicates the fuel model. The list of equipment includes a digital instrument panel and a multimedia system screen, which are combined into one long rectangular cluster.

The crossover will have all-round cameras, a traction control system, heated seats, and tire pressure sensors. The equipment can be called quite rich by the standards of other Iranian cars.

The electric crossover is driven by a 163-horsepower electric motor, which is powered by a battery with a capacity of 53 kilowatt-hours. On one charge, Rira travels up to 420 kilometers on the NEDC cycle. Charging time from a household outlet is 10 hours.

As for the regular Rira, it is built on the IKP1 platform, a localized version of the PSA PF1 “trolley” from Peugeot 2008 in Iran. The crossover is equipped with a 1.7-liter turbo engine producing 168 horsepower, which is combined with a six-speed automatic transmission. The car has exclusively front-wheel drive.
